Problem

Conventional liquid crystal display (LCD) apparatuses face challenges in maximizing the opening ratio, which affects light transmittance and luminance due to the design of the substrate and electrode structures.

Innovation Solution

The display apparatus incorporates capsular structures with cavities, a common electrode, and color filters, along with a light blocking pattern, to enhance the opening ratio by optimizing the arrangement of sub pixel regions and electrodes, and using materials like opaque organic material or metal for the light blocking pattern.

AI summary

A display apparatus includes a base substrate, a pixel electrode, a plurality of capsular structures, a common electrode and a plurality of color filters. The base substrate includes a plurality of unit pixel regions. Each of the unit pixel regions has a plurality of sub pixel regions. A pixel electrode is formed in each of the sub pixel regions. A plurality of capsular structures is disposed on the base substrate. Each of the capsular structures is formed in each of the unit pixel regions and having a cavity. A common electrode is formed on the capsular structures. A plurality of color filters is formed on the capsular structures. Each of the color filters is formed in each of the sub pixel regions. An opening ratio of the sub pixel regions and light transmittance are relatively high.
